There is a growing body of evidence showing that poor nutrition has a major affect on the honey bee's overall health and development. Honey bee nutrition is an important area of research and focus as they are the most economically valuable pollinators of agricultural crops.
BeeSpeakSTL welcomes Dr. Dale Hill, animal nutrition consultant and primary developer of Dadant's AP23 pollen substitute.

Dr. Hill is the current president of the Illinois State Beekeepers Association, co-author of the Honey Bee Nutrition chapter in the newest edition of The Hive and The Honey Bee and teaches the nutrition section of the University of Montana School of Extended & Lifelong Learning Master Beekeeping course.
